Technical Skills & Experience
- Robot kinematics and dynamics: forward/inverse kinematics, advanced kinematic modeling, and novel robot configuration development.
- Robot motion and trajectory planning: time-optimal, collision-free, and constraint-aware path planning.
- Robot control methods: position, velocity, force/torque, impedance, and vision-based control.
- Closed-loop and automatic control: stability, overshoot, path accuracy, and control tuning for industrial systems.
- Multi-robot systems: coordination, collaboration, and synchronization of multiple robots.
- Industrial articulated robots: programming, commissioning, and optimization for processing, assembly, and material handling.
- Industrial mobile robots: navigation, coordination, and integration into manufacturing environments.
- Industrial hardware and system integration: hardware design, system configuration, and integration of robots, sensors, and controllers.
- Fanuc robot programming: advanced applications using KAREL and related toolsets.
- ROS-based control architectures: development of robot control stacks and integration with industrial systems.
- Digital twins and offline programming: expert-level modeling, simulation, and offline programming of robotic systems.
- Physical behavior of robotic systems: understanding thermal growth, vibration, stability, path accuracy, and dynamic effects.
- End-to-end AI for robot control: data-driven and learning-based control strategies for industrial applications.
- Modular and hybrid control schemes: combining classical control with AI while ensuring reliability, explainability, and safety.
- Industrial application development: robotic solutions for processing, assembly, and material handling.
Manipulation & End-Effector Expertise
- Gripper and end-effector design: vacuum, mechanical, soft-robotic, and hybrid grippers.
- Handling challenging materials and parts, including:
- Flexible materials (e.g., cardboard, wiring harnesses)
- Deformable parts (e.g., seals, trims)
- Large rigid structures (e.g., closures, castings)
- Grasp planning under uncertainty: robust strategies for variable pose, compliance, and contact conditions.
- In-process manipulation: integrated manipulation with processes such as welding and other value-add operations.
